Canonical conjugated Dirac equation in a curved space

It is shown that the calculation of Dirac operator for the spherical coordinate system with spherical Dirac matrices and using the spin connection formalism is in the contradiction with the definition of standard Dirac operator in the spherical Minkowski coordinate system. It is shown that such contradiction one can avoid by introducing a canonical conjugated covariant derivative for the spinor field. The Dirac equation solution on the Reissner - Nordstr\"om background is obtained. The solution describes a bound state of a charged particle.
